[Network Settings]
[Internet Settings]
Connect the player to the network 
beforehand. For details, see “Step 2: 
Preparing for Network Connection” 
(page 17).
[Wired Setup] (BDP-S3700/BX370 
only): Select this when you connect to a 
broadband router using a LAN cable.
[Wireless Setup] (BDP-S3700/BX370 
only): Select this when you use the 
wireless LAN that is built into the player 
for wireless network connection.

[Network Connection Status]
Displays the current network status.
[Network Connection 
Diagnostics]
Checks for the proper network 
connection by running the network 
diagnostics.
[Screen mirroring RF Setting] 
(BDP-S3700/BX370 only)
[Auto]: Sets the RF (Radio Frequency) 
channel band automatically for Screen 
mirroring connection.
[CH 1]/[CH 6]/[CH 11]: Sets  CH 1/
CH 6/CH 11 as priority.
[Connection Server Settings] 
(BDP-S3700/BX370 only)
Sets whether or not to display the 
connected server.
[Auto Home Network Access 
Permission] (BDP-S3700/BX370 
only)
[On]: Allows automatic access from 
newly detected DLNA controller-
compatible product.
[Off]: Turns off the function.
[Home Network Access Control] 
(BDP-S3700/BX370 only)
Displays a list of DLNA controller-
compatible products and sets whether or 
not to accept commands from the 
controllers in the list.
[Registered Remote Devices] 
(BDP-S3700/BX370 only)
Displays a list of your registered remote 
devices.
[Remote Start]
[On]: Allows you to turn on the player by 
a device linked via a network.
[Off]: Turns off the function.
[Easy Network 
Settings]
Select [Easy Network Settings] to 
specify the network settings. Follow the 
on-screen instructions.
